How does East Tennessee State University relate to the HBCU community?

I'm researching different universities and am interested in the culture and history associated with them. I've heard a bit about East Tennessee State University but wanted to know, has it ever been considered an HBCU, or is there any significant connection to the HBCU community?

10 months ago

East Tennessee State University (ETSU) is not historically considered an HBCU (Historically Black Colleges and Universities). HBCUs in the United States are institutions that were established before the Civil Rights Act of 1964 with the intention of primarily serving the African American community. That being said, it is worth noting that ETSU is a diverse institution that prides itself on inclusivity and is home to students from various backgrounds.

Although ETSU is not an HBCU, it still might have programs, resources, and organizations that are designed to support and celebrate diversity, equity, and inclusion on campus. If you are interested in the cultural and historical aspects of the university, I recommend reaching out directly to their Office of Multicultural Affairs to learn more about their initiatives and how they foster an environment of inclusivity and support for students of color.

Additionally, the university’s archives or history department could offer a deep dive into the school’s past relations and connections to the African American community and how it has evolved over time.
